Passion for Fashion, Internship Abroad

Posted by: admin on July 30th, 2008

The world’s most competitive industry is the fashion world. Fashion work in the classroom is entirely different when you have a ‘foot-in-the-world’ experience. The pressure, money, glamour, customers and a lot more of factors to consider; not to mention the right colors, perfect stitches, appropriate cloth and all of those elements one designer really thinks of.

The Fashion world is so wide that one can get lost in it. Here is some of the more popular course to take on:

  • Clothing Design Position/Internship – this is a very good way to start when you are thinking of having your own clothing manufacturing company. This job includes the preparation of cloths, packing orders, trimming, pressing and general knowledge of textile.
  • Fashion Showroom Position/Internship – this position really has a heavy responsibility on your shoulders. Interns will help prepare fashion shows, communicating with designers, buyers, events coordinators, and looking up sample request.
  • Merchandising Position/Internship – this position is mixture of background in design and of course computer knowledge. An intern in this position should have know-how with Social Media Sites- as he would be dealing with those.

The Fashion World is indeed wide. It took a lot of designers working on different categories to make on good show going.

Tips before going on your International Internship

Posted by: admin on July 27th, 2008

Choosing the international internship for you is not that easy especially if there are numerous programs to choose from, you have to look at them carefully before signing up for one. Although after you have signed up for your internship abroad, there are also things that you have to consider before going abroad such as attending seminars about the culture shock, the internship package, insurances, medical check ups and so on.

Here are some things that you should know before going on your internship. Let your organization give you information about the currency exchange, emergency numbers, and contacts on the embassy and so on in your placement. Your organization may also orient you or let you attend seminars about ‘culture shock’ and so on before going to your placement abroad. Culture shock is one of the factors that are tackled before going out to your international internship. Your organization will have seminars about this and other issues; so that you will already know about it and that you will know what to do when you are there.

Insurance is also one of the things that you should consider; you have to know that its insurance packages provide full support on health and medical in which includes emergency evacuation. The fees that you have paid for in your program, it often includes the health and medical insurance in your placement.

And lastly, you have to have medical checkups before leaving; there are countries which may need immunizations that are required by their laws. Check your host country if there are suggested vaccinations in their country. If ever there are vaccinations, you have to carry the documents with you together with your passport.

Internship Job Offers an Upscale Level

Posted by: admin on July 20th, 2008

Even in the issues of internship there must be class. Imagine being able to work for the President of the United States. Could you imagine yourself as part of the White House’s team to cater to everyday office work in the White House? You read me right White House. Or perhaps create applications that would be used worldwide?

White House indeed accepts interns to work on daily office works, attend seminars, take part in tours, partake to community service or volunteer at special events. About 100 interns are accepted in the White House during summer, spring and fall. Of course thousands of applications are passed for just these few 100 internship positions. Internships in the White House are unpaid positions yet indeed you flaunt such internship experience with such pride in your CVs. If the White House can accept you why not others! Right!?

Another great opportunity is to work as paid intern in Microsoft companies. And what more could you ask if you are a software programmer and got to do your intern in the number one software company in the world. You will then make programs to be used by hundreds of people. You help create internet applications to be used by people beyond your countries boundaries or even by friends. More than an Internship

Posted by: admin on July 17th, 2008

What can internships do to you? There are lots of questions will be running inside your head in what internships can do to you. There are always advantages in international internship, not only does it adds to your credentials in applying for jobs, it’s also gives you the experience that you won’t be getting from the any of the subjects in school. Take into account perhaps some of the intern who has made their choice in getting into international internship.

In the case of this news media intern at the Beijing Olympics, Matthew Lothrop, one of the delegates for the Olympic News Service. He is one of the American, Australian and British journalism students who are going to write about the statistics and quotes of the game summaries. For every intern they are given a specific sport to cover, he on the other hand has to report about hockey. He stated that it is not only about internship, it is also like studying abroad. Not only does he have to learn about hockey, yet he has to learn about the Chinese culture and have to take classes. They are also given tests to see if they are capable for their internship; all in all he said that being part it is a great learning experience.

And in the case of the aspiring chef Sarah Anne Maistry, who have been selected for an internship at a five star hotel nearby Buckingham Palace, said that being an intern is a wonderful experience to see the world.
